Старый 02.02.2004, 20:54   #1   
Воронеж.журфаК
 
Сообщений: 128
Регистрация: 13.06.2003
Возраст: 37

Банановый вне форума Не в сети
Помогите, трабл с JS.

Блин, никогда не думал, что в JS будут какие-нибудь проблемы!

Значит, так. Есть на странице 2 фрейма. Один из них дан только в дизайнерских целях, чтобы при навигации не был виден точный адрес и название страницы.
Во втором фрейме - картинка. В ней задаются много SHAPE'ов, "rect". На каждый - href="************pageDirect(d_1)"> (или - "d_2", "d_3" и т.д.) По моей задумке при навигации должна использоваться одна-единственная функция (как раз эта pageDirect), а различаться как раз должно только то, что в скобках (вроде, "аргумент" по-научному) - например, d_1 или d_2 и т.д. Таким образом, все страницы сайта имеют очень походие названия: a_3.html, d_5.html и т.д.

В поключённом .js я пишу:

function pageDirect(page) {
top.windowFrame.location.href = page + ".html"
}

И ничего не получается!! Уж и фреймы нафиг убирал, и пробовал просто location.href, безо всяких top.windowFrame, и менял href на onClick, но результата - ноль! Проверено: фрейм действительно называется windowFrame, все страницы действительно .html, но паги открывать не хочет!
Блин, и ведь знаю - легкотня, элементарщина, а то ли давно ДжейЭс не юзал, то ли совсем отупел от сессии - не знаю ...
Помогите, а?
  Ответить с цитированием
Старый 03.02.2004, 11:20   #2   
Форумец
 
Сообщений: 59
Регистрация: 25.06.2003

zenith вне форума Не в сети
Кинь ссылку на problem sample.
  Ответить с цитированием
Поиск в теме: 


Опции темы

Быстрый переход:

  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ения
B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ot
Support by DrIQ & Netwind